Phd Studentship: Future Energy Strategies For Transport Hubs

Warwick Coventry, United Kingdom

Job Description

We are recruiting a PhD student with a start date of January 2026.
The successful student will join our Monash (Melbourne, Australia) - Warwick (UK) Alliance on the intersection of sustainable autonomous mobility.
This PhD studentship will investigate methodologies for future energy strategies for airports in different geographical areas, working with experts from the following airports: London, Melbourne, Kuala Lumpur and Florence.
We are interested in the challenges that electrification (electrical and fuel cell propulsion) brings to energy provision at an airport ecosystem, and novel solutions that can be investigated to provide an accelerated path to a more sustainable future. Additional considerations will include potential changes in user transportation habits and the increasing role of autonomy both airside and landside.
Reciprocal visits to Monash campuses will be required - Melbourne, Florence, Kuala Lumpur
Monash Warwick Alliance - 21,300 p/a to increase with inflation. Funding period is for 3.5 years
